Outllook 2003 does not start up again unless PC reboots

My oulook works fine, unless I close the application.
Then when I try to open it agin, I can not. In order to
start the application again, I must reboot the computer.
It works fine until I turn it off again, and then I have
to start the cycle over.

Please help! I am running XP professional and have all
the latest updates. Same with Office 2003 Professional;
it has all the updates.

Using Task Manager, do you see outlook.exe process still running after you
close Outlook? Killing that process should allow you to reopen Outlook.

What programs do you have installed that use Outlook? PDA? Fax Software?
Franklin Covey Plan Plus!?
